MOSCOW, Nov. 26 (Xinhua) -- Russian President Vladimir Putin participated Thursday in an online opening ceremony of a large pharmaceutical production facility in the country's Irkutsk region.

The facility at the BratskChemSyntez factory of the Pharmasyntez Group will produce "effective high-quality medications," including those treating tuberculosis, diabetes and hepatitis, Putin said.

He pledged to continue to support the development of high-tech pharmaceutical facilities as they contribute to the replacement of imported medicines, create jobs, and bring about greater demand for new technologies and products.

Meanwhile, Putin said the country must continue to create favorable conditions for the work of businesses and investors, for partnerships between Russian and foreign companies, and for the collaboration of researchers.
